About Ivermaxx 20

Ivermaxx 20 is a prescription-only antiparasitic medicine that contains Ivermectin 20 mg, a potent anthelmintic from the macrocyclic lactone class. It is primarily used to eliminate parasitic roundworms, threadworms, and mites responsible for infections such as strongyloidiasis, onchocerciasis, and scabies. The 20 mg strength offers a higher dose for cases where standard doses are insufficient.

This medication is typically prescribed for adults and adolescents with confirmed parasitic infections. Patients can expect symptomatic relief within days as the parasites are immobilised and cleared from the body, though a complete cure often requires the full prescribed course and follow-up testing.

What Ivermaxx 20 Is Used For

Ivermaxx 20 is indicated for several parasitic infestations that may not respond adequately to lower strengths:

  • Treatment of strongyloidiasis (intestinal threadworm infection)
  • Management of onchocerciasis (river blindness) to reduce microfilariae load
  • Scabies (particularly crusted or resistant cases)
  • Other off-label uses for certain filarial and ectoparasitic infections as directed by a specialist

How to Take Ivermaxx 20

Ivermaxx 20 should be taken exactly as prescribed by your doctor. It is usually administered as a single oral dose on an empty stomach with a full glass of water. Avoid heavy meals immediately before or after, as food can affect absorption. Swallow the tablet whole; do not crush, chew, or break it. If you are on multiple-dose therapy, complete the full course even if symptoms improve early to prevent recurrence.

  • Take on an empty stomach at least 1 hour before or 2 hours after a meal.
  • Down the tablet with water; do not lie down for at least 10 minutes after swallowing.
  • Finish the entire prescribed regimen; a second dose may be needed after several months for some conditions.

How it works

Ivermectin disrupts the nervous system of parasites by binding to specific chloride channels in their nerve and muscle cells. This action increases the influx of chloride ions, causing hyperpolarisation, muscle paralysis, and eventual death of the parasite. In humans, this targeted mechanism clears infections such as threadworms, roundworms, and scabies mites without affecting the host's nervous system.

Side effects

Most people tolerate Ivermaxx 20 well when taken under medical supervision. Side effects, if they occur, are usually mild and temporary as the body adjusts.

Common side effects

  • Headache — stay hydrated and rest; usually resolves within a day.
  • Nausea or vomiting — take the tablet with a light snack if recommended by your doctor.
  • Diarrhoea — maintain fluid intake; contact your doctor if severe.
  • Dizziness — avoid driving or operating machinery until you feel steady.

Seek medical help immediately if you notice

  • Signs of an allergic reaction: rash, hives, swelling of the face or throat, difficulty breathing.
  • Vision changes, eye pain, or severe skin reactions such as blistering or peeling.

Who should not take this

  • Allergy: Do not take Ivermaxx 20 if you are hypersensitive to ivermectin or any of its excipients.
  • Pregnancy & breastfeeding: Not recommended unless clearly necessary. Consult your doctor if you are pregnant, planning a pregnancy, or breastfeeding.
  • Existing conditions: Use with caution in patients with liver or kidney impairment. Dose adjustment may be required.
  • Drug interactions: Inform your doctor about all current medications, especially warfarin, other anthelmintics, or immunomodulators.
  • Alcohol: Limited data; avoid alcohol during treatment as it may increase side effects.
